How To Enable 'Undo Send' in Gmail

How To Enable 'Undo Send' in Gmail

Have you ever experienced a situation where you
have accidentally sent an email to the wrong
person and wished that you could cancel it? Well
here are some good news for Gmail users, as the
web-based email service rolled out a new feature
to undo the sending of emails.





This article will introduce you to the Undo Send feature in Gmail, which essentially allows users to recall messages once they have been sent. This
feature can be found on your Gmail Settings page.





Undo Send Emails in Gmail




Connect to your Gmail account. Once logged in, click on the cog icon in the top-right section of
the page and select =>>Settings.




Next, head to the =>> General section, and scroll to =>> Undo Send. Tick the =>>Enable Undo Send checkbox:





Gmail Undo Method




By default, the send cancellation period is set to 10 seconds, but you can configure these settings to your liking by selecting one of the options in
the drop down menu.

Microsoft and Facebook to Build MAREA Cable

Microsoft and Facebook to Build MAREA Cable

Tech giants Microsoft and Facebook have announced that they are teaming up to build a high-speed underwater cable.

On Thursday, the companies published a press release on the planned subsea cable - called MAREA - which will be built under the Atlantic Ocean. Facebook and Microsoft have agreed to work together to build the cable to "help meet the growing customer demand for high speed [and] reliable connections for cloud and online services" for the companies and their users. MAREA will be the highest-capacity Atlantic subsea cable, featuring eight fiber pairs, an estimated design capacity of 160Tbps, and measuring 6,600 km in length, connecting Virginia Beach, Virginia with Bilbao, Spain and beyond to network hubs across Europe, Africa, the Middle East, and Asia. This new cable will be south of existing transatlantic cables, which typically land in the New York or New Jersey region of the United States. Microsoft notes that MAREA's physical separation from other cables will ensure more resilient and reliable connections in the U.S., Europe, and beyond.




MAREA is different from other subsea cables in that it features an "open" design. Microsoft and Facebook have designed the cable to be "interoperable with a variety of networking equipment," which they say will allow for lower costs and easier equipment upgrades for customers. Since the system is capable of evolving, it can keep up with the pace of optical technology innovation, making sure users receive the highest availability and performance. Microsoft and Facebook are working with Telxius, Telefónica’s telecommunications infrastructure company, on the subsea cable. Telxius will serve as the system's operator and sell capacity as part of its wholesale infrastructure business. The deal has cleared conditions to go Contract-In-Force, and the cable's construction is set to begin in August 2016 and be completed by October 2017.

HOW TO SETUP IIS INTERNET INFORMATION SERVICES ON WINDOS 8 AND INSTALL PHP

how to setup IIS for installing php

With this tutorial you would see how to setup IIS for installing php.

what is php  : Php is a server side scripting language on on many web projects. with php server being installed on you system(pc) one can easily run php scripts and see the results like the one we see on the web server. here i am only going to show you how you can only setup IIS for installing php. in this tutorial i have provided a video tutorial and screenshot below in case you do not understand them.
follow the Video to setup yours
FIRST OF ALL I ADVICE YOU TO WATCH THE VIDEO TUTORIAL TO UNDERSTAND  IT BETTER



Goto Control Panel


Click on Programs


Click on Turn Windows Features on or off





Click on INTERNET INFORMATION SERVICES






CLICK ON APPLICATION DEVELOPMET FEATURES


AND TICK CGI.
